Ira
Wordworthy
by
Stephen Cosgrove
This award-winning book is spectacular in both text and art. Based on
a true story of a functionally illiterate shop owner, the story is delightfully
presented. Ira Wordworthy, the owner of Wordworthy's Feed, Seed, and
Mercantile can't stand to have folks sit around on the wooden porch
of his store reading books. Cantankerous, he fumes about and finally
comes up with a marvelous plan, a plan that will change all of Barely
There forever more. Ages 5-10.
